Output d25585e69e1905cc88f64c4ed1cb255e8c6b6dfdb20175aad4a7dcb41b8a6faf:1

value
3626646
script pubkey
OP_0 OP_PUSHBYTES_32 ff2eeb6db401a040c71e3d671d942023d7dc2d49f7996f8e17a58713641f5399
address
bc1qluhwkmd5qxsyp3c784n3m9pqy0tact2f77vklrsh5kr3xeql2wvs608m8c
transaction
d25585e69e1905cc88f64c4ed1cb255e8c6b6dfdb20175aad4a7dcb41b8a6faf
spent
true